Title :
High-Q surface-plasmon whispering-gallery microcavity
Author :
Min, Bumki ; Ostby, Eric ; Sorger, Volker ; Ulin-Avila, Erick ; Yang, Lan ; Zhang, Xiang ; Vahala, Kerry
Author_Institution :
Thomas J. Watson Lab. of Appl. Phys., California Inst. of Technol., Pasadena, CA, USA
Abstract :
We demonstrate a high-Q surface-plasmon-polariton (SPP) whispering-gallery microcavity with SPP Q factors up to 1,376 plusmn 65 in the near infrared. The SPP eigenmodes are accessed evanescently using a tapered optical waveguide.
